Postmortem timeline — Pellwether payments service, for plugin authors. 09:14: integration suite starts flaking on settlement callbacks. 09:40: traced to a race in the sandbox clock, not plugin code. 10:05: clock pinned, reruns green. No plugin API behavior changed; your hooks were never at fault. Retest against the patched sandbox before publishing. The sandbox build containing the fix is identified below.

build token for kahop-yafof: htk21_5a995f047b538db58c4a4

### Connection pool sizing for the Marrowgate release

For the 4.2 rollout, the Tidepool service moves from per-request connections to a shared pool. Sizing was derived from p99 query latency under the load profile captured during the Ashvale soak test; undersizing caused queue buildup, oversizing exhausted database worker slots. The release should ship with the validated values, recorded here for the cutover runbook.

tuning constants:
THRESHOLDS = {
    "kelix": 280,
    "druvan": 756,
    "oliael": 399,
}

## Service Accounts — PortionWise Scaler

As discussed at last week's sync, the PortionWise recipe-scaling calculator now calls the ingredient-density service through a dedicated service account rather than per-user tokens. This keeps audit logs clean and lets us rotate credentials without redeploying the frontend. Requests exceeding 500 scale operations per minute are throttled by the gateway. The service account authenticates against the internal density API with the key below.

app token of fajop-fahif = qvz4-AnML